Market

A large category still waiting for powered adoption.

Lower-limb loss

2M

Americans live with lower-limb loss, with the population growing as diabetes and vascular disease drive amputation rates higher.

Powered adoption

<1%

Fewer than 1% walk on a powered prosthetic ankle today, leaving a large gap between clinical possibility and actual delivery.

Genesis Ankle

First product built for reimbursement leverage.

The Genesis Ankle targets K3-K4 amputees at the center of the U.S. lower-limb market. It bills under L5973 with stacking eligibility under L5969, the target of the PDAC submission this quarter.

Traction

  • Genesis Ankle built and in preproduction; manufacturing capability online for initial units
  • 510(k) exempt: no premarket clearance required
  • PDAC Coding Verification Review submission targeted this quarter
  • Patent coverage across core system components
  • Inbound demand from clinics and direct customers
